Dirt, mildew and crud develop on homes' outsides over time. Pressure cleaning can help cleanse these surface areas.

A pump creates a high-pressure water stream that is compelled with a stick or expandable nozzle. A soap/detergent tank connects to the stick for added cleansing power. The nozzle should be kept several inches far from the surface area for ideal outcomes.

The first thing to do is shield the area where you're going to be making use of the power washing machine. Relocate have a peek here , grills and patio area furniture to risk-free locations where they won't get wet or harmed. Cover any open windows, doors or vents that could be impacted by the spray. And put on close-toed shoes and trousers to safeguard your feet, legs and reduced arms from unintended pressurized spray that can sting or damage skin.

Set up your device by affixing the soaping nozzle and filling up the detergent tank. When it's time to start, test the pressure on an unnoticeable part of the surface area and change the spray distance as needed (bringing the nozzle better or altering nozzles) to ensure you're not harming the products.

Additionally, make sure to swat away any kind of huge particles like rocks or sticks that can possibly become projectiles when sprayed with water.

Additionally, it is essential to maintain youngsters and pet dogs out of the area while you're stress washing. Aiming the stick at individuals or animals can create extreme injury, so beware! As soon as you're done, it is very important to appropriately close down the maker by switching off the water, undoing the trigger safety lock and complying with the manufacturer's instructions for saving the equipment.
